  • The evolution of allure
  • Written by author George L Hersey
  • Published by Cambridge, MA : MIT Press, c1996., 1996/07/01
  • The beauty of the human body has found a daring beholder in art historian George Hersey, who for the first time brings modern Darwinian theories of sexual selection (mate competition, attractor manipulation, and the like) into the history of art. The E
